

Faction Overview
The Legio Custodes (LC) are one of the playable Factions in The Horus Heresy: Legions. Command the most elite force in the Imperium and strike down your enemies with unrelenting might. The LC bring some of the most unique traits (and troop type) of all factions, lots of high value cards and a play style focused, like in their lore, flexibility and the ability to take down any threat, no matter how big. Such, is the Emperor's will. The Legio Custodes were the 13th Faction to be reworked, moving their original pool of cards to Legacy.
Strengths:
- One of the strongest "Midrange" type Faction, but with the adaptability to focus more in Control or Aggro.
- Powerful, for low cost, troops.
- Many ways to deal with any type of threat.
- Sentinel hard-counters "trap" Factions, and prevents you from milling yourself.
- Punishes opponents that depend on hard hitting troops with Nemesis, or that fill their board with Exemplar and Cleave.
- A lot of units with First Strike, which makes for safer trades.
- Strong, well-rounded warlords.
Weakness:
- Very hard gameplay, with a high ceiling to master. Thus, is a "hard" Faction for new players and not recommended when starting out.
- Weak to heavy-control or heavy-aggro.
- Even with a good amount of cards that draw, Sentinel it's still a complicated mechanic to work with, as missing solutions, or not having the necessary cards in hand at the necessary moment, can lead to defeat.
- Your high cost troops with Nemesis can feel underwhelming, as triggering the effect becomes harder, and experienced opponents should be able to circumvent it.

Gameplay
The LC Troops main gameplay revolves around overwhelming the enemy with strong stats and utility.
The LC Tactics main gameplay revolves around Troop and Warlord support.
Most of the LC Warlords focus on dueling and drawing cards.
The LC have Archetypes like: Midrange, Control, Aggro, Duelist, Tempo.

Lore | ||
The Legio Custodes, the "Ten Thousand" or just simply Custodes, are responsible for protecting the Imperial Palace and Emperor of Mankind, as well as serving as His most important emissaries, His companions, and the keepers of His many secrets. The Custodes are an elite cadre of genetically-engineered transhuman warriors who are even more potent in combat than the Legiones Astartes. They are to the Space Marines as the Emperor is to His primarchs, and it is rumoured that each was created by the Master of Mankind personally. His might permeates them, burns in their eyes and flows through their veins as surely as their blood. As such, the Legio Custodes are widely regarded as the deadliest warriors in the galaxy, Human or otherwise. Where Space Marines represent the mass-produced, genetically-engineered soldiers of the Imperium of Man, the Legio Custodes are a force of individual warriors, each a bastion in their own right and a sentinel of unmatched capability and singular purpose created to counter any possible threat -- Human, alien or Daemonic. These warriors have stood in the presence of the immortal Emperor of Mankind since before the time of the Unification Wars. To accomplish the ends to which the Legio Custodes were designed, not only is a Custodian's superhuman physical power honed to a razor's edge, but so also is the individual Custodian's intellect, mental fortitude and martial skill developed with ruthless application and zeal. The result is the creation not simply of a preternaturally deadly fighter or master assassin but to create a being whose perception and apprehension of threat and how to counter it is literally beyond the natural limits of Humanity or the powers of a machine. While every Custodes engraves their names (giving to them by their deeds accomplished) in their armor, Constantin Valdor, prior to the Horus Heresy, had earned 1932 names. The Captain-General was one of the closes confidants of the Emperor, His "Spear", and believe by many to be as strong as any Primarch. Valdor was one of the few that understand that Horus' betrayal wasn't just treachery, but a manipulation by the forces of Chaos. Unfortunately, the Legio Custodes couldn't participate in full during the Horus Heresy, as after Magnus had broken the psychic barrier protecting Terra in an attempt to warn the Emperor, Daemons started pouring out of the webway. Now, a large contingency of their warriors are forced to hold this evil at bay, while the shadow of the Warmaster gets closer to Terra. |
